**Q: How do I get into the bike cage, and do the parking gates use the same pass?** The bike cage at Merrow House sits behind the east parking gates, so you pass through both on the same trip. Gates open automatically on approach for registered vehicles; cyclists should use the pedestrian keypad beside the cage door. Both the gates and the cage accept the standard keypad entry. Use the following code at either keypad.

door code, tajof-kageg: bdg-QVDCE-3

[ ] Verify webhook retry semantics before sealing the Quartzlatch ceremony artifacts: deliveries must back off exponentially (base 2s, cap 15m), retries are idempotent via the event token, and the dead-letter queue drains only after operator sign-off. Reviewer should confirm no retry path bypasses signature checks. Once verified, the ceremony custodian unlocks the escrow shard using the recovery passphrase recorded immediately below this item.

unlock words, fahof-tawif: fenwyn-istath

## Onboarding: Lanternfish N+1 Fix

The Lanternfish GraphQL API batches resolver calls through a dataloader layer added last quarter to kill N+1 queries. Don't write raw resolvers; use the loader registry. Local setup requires the encrypted fixtures bundle. The bundle unlocker will prompt you on first run, and you should enter the recovery passphrase below.

strongbox words: druath-quenael

Subject: Cut-over done — Brackle Relay

Cut-over finished last night. The websocket reconnect bug (stale session token on resume) is fixed by forcing a fresh handshake after three failed retries. Old nodes drained, new pool serving all traffic. Please review the diff against the settings now live, which are reproduced below.

service settings:
ralael:
  pin: 7453
  tenant: zorath
  seal: seal_087806e4
  metrics_host: metrics.ralael.paliqworks.example
  standby_team: fraath
  escalation: praok-istiel
  nonce: 10e083